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) — Brake Pedal Failure
Hazard
A loss of brake function increases the risk of a crash.
Remedy
Dealers will inspect and reinforce the brake pedal arm, as necessary, free of charge. If the brake pedal assembly is not installed on a vehicle, the assembly will be repurchased. Owner notification letters were mailed January 13, 2026. Owners may contact FCA Customer Service at 1-800-853-1403. FCA's number for this recall is D5C. This recall is an expansion of previous NHTSA recall number 24E095.
